Thread Starter | anyone checked the NI Guitarrig emulation ?, think it sounds like sht !!
Well I just downloaded the NI Guitarrig demo and did a quick test with a prerecorded clean guitar track. I do mainly heavy guitar stuff and the GR stuff sounded shitty compared to the (what 8 year old ?) Ampfarm plug. I wonder how the Vetta II or the Pod XT sounds comments ?? |

I'm going to go against the grain a little and say that Guitar Rig doesn't sound that bad. It's actually pretty usuable... It won't replace any of your amps and cabs, etc. But, if you don't have any room for those things, you can make it work. And it is by far the most flexible of all the plugin versions... I think this will become something very cool with future updates.
